ALEXANDRIA, Va., Dec. 2 -- United States Patent no. 12,485,088, issued on Dec. 2, was assigned to APRECIA PHARMACEUTICALS LLC (Mason, Ohio).
"Rapidly-orodispersible tablets having an interior cavity" was invented by Jaedeok Yoo (Princeton, N.J.), Aleece M. Phillips (Yardley, Pa.), Thomas J. Bradbury (Yardley, Pa.) and Thomas G. West (Lawrenceville, N.J.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A rapidly-orodispersible dosage form comprising a porous, bound-powder matrix and one or more internal cavities is provided, as well as three-dimensional printing methods for making the same.
